Shame
A shrinking feeling that your whole self is flawed.
Guilt
Painful awareness that you caused harm or broke a rule.
Embarrassment
Hot, self-conscious discomfort at being exposed.
Humiliation
Crushing degradation. Your dignity feels destroyed.
Pride
Warm self-regard for something you achieved or are.
Envy
A gnawing want for what someone else has.
Jealousy
Fearful, possessive anxiety about losing what you have.
Inadequacy
A painful sense that you are not enough.
Self-doubt
Questioning your own ability or worth.
Vulnerability
Openness that feels both brave and exposed.
Self-consciousness
Hyper-awareness of how others see you.
Hubris
Arrogant, excessive pride that blinds you.
Vanity
Excessive concern with your own appearance or status.
Martyrdom
Self-righteous suffering worn as a badge.
Disgrace
Public shame that damages your standing.
Contrition
Genuine, heartfelt remorse with desire to atone.
Sheepishness
Bashful awareness that you did something foolish.
Chagrin
Mortified annoyance at your own mistake.
Abashment
Flustered, awkward self-consciousness.
Diffidence
Modest hesitancy from a lack of self-belief.
